Localizing date formats in Fernwheel is mostly painless, but heads up for future maintainers: the locale tables live in the formatting service, not the app. We fetch them at boot and cache for an hour, so a stale cache can make dates look wrong even after a fix ships. To refresh manually, hit the admin reload endpoint — it requires the service credential from the env file. Put that credential on the next line, right here:

env line for tagag-bahaf: VAULT_KEY29=79f54886c19ecf5e7c4c4246f931c

## Onboarding: Proctorium Queue Basics

Hey, welcome! The exam-proctoring queue (Proctorium) fans out session-review jobs to graders. When reviewing PRs here, check that workers ack within 30s or the job requeues — that's our #1 bug source. To run it locally, copy `env.sample` to `.env`, set `PROCTORIUM_QUEUE_URL` to the dev broker, and then add the broker credential on the next line:

secret setting of fawig-tawip: RELAY_SECRET3=e04

Subject: On-call intro — FuelTally reports

Hi, welcome to the rotation. The FuelTally fleet fuel-usage report runs nightly at 02:00; the most common page is a stalled import from the depot telemetry feed. Restarting the ingest worker fixes it in most cases. Full runbook, escalation order, and dashboards are on the page below.

runbook for yaduf-kahog: https://jira.qorvelsys.internal/display/projects/display/pages